three friends go to dinner at lightsey's . the total bill for three meals including the costs $75. how much will each person pay

if the bill is split evenly

Answer:

Each person will pay $25 dollars

Step-by-step explanation:

The total cost of the meals is $75 dollars.

We know that three friends went to dinner and they are going to split the total evenly.

To do that we have to divide the total into three people:

$75/3

And now we solve the division:

$75/3 = $25
